How can i replace the lamp?

  1. Turn off the microscope, unplug it from the electrical outlet or disconnect the battery if the microscope is battery-powered.
  2. Allow the bulb to cool down if it is hot, by leaving the microscope for some time or using protective gloves.
  3. Locate the lamp holder, this can be on the base or on the arm of the microscope, and unscrew or unclip the holder.
  4. Remove the old bulb by gently pulling it out of the socket.
  5. Insert the new bulb into the socket, taking care to not touch the glass part of the lamp, as this can cause the bulb to malfunction or shorten its lifespan.
  6. Screw or clip the holder back onto the microscope.
  7. Turn on the microscope and test the new bulb to ensure it is working properly.
Note: For specific instructions on replacing the lamp for your particular microscope model, consult your microscope user manual or contact the manufacturer for assistance.

Can i connect the eyeclops to a laptop?

Yes you can. If you have composite video out. Composite video is the Yellow connector like you see on TV's, DVD's, VCR's, and other items. It uses a standard RCA connector.
If your laptop doesn't have a composite out you can purchase an adapter that will supply this. These adapters are usually connect to your USB port.
